Book 3 in the Demon London series, a dark, fast-paced urban fantasy that’s a must-read for fans of Jim Butcher, Ben Aaronovitch and Lindsay Buroker.

Six days ago, a mysterious black dome appeared in London.

The news is calling it an anomaly. A freak weather event. A government experiment gone wrong. It’s not. It’s Hell — leaking into London.

And I should know. My demon-possessed ex-girlfriend conjured it.

I’ve thrown everything I’ve got at the dome. Every spell. Every ounce of magic. Nothing makes a dent. I’m Merlin Smith, one of the last wizards alive, and for the first time, I have no idea what to do.

Maybe there's one option left. But it’s dangerous. Probably fatal. Definitely insane. I'll need another wizard — one who hates me. I'll need an angel — but I’m not sure they still exist. Then I'll have to walk into the dome and kill the demon hiding behind my ex-girlfriend’s eyes.

And if I fail… London will fall. Then England. Then everything.

Whatever comes next, I’m not sure anyone walks away from it clean.

Witty, gritty, and full of demon-slaying magical chaos, the Demon London series is a perfect series for readers who like their heroes flawed, their odds terrible, and their humour dark.

About the author

Lexel J. Green

7 books4 followers
Lexel J. Green has been a have-a-go writer of video game reviews, film summaries, technology features, digital artist interviews, accountancy advice, heritage leaflets and website pages.

He lives in a little town called Marlow, not far from the River Thames, but far enough away when it floods in wet winters.

Once Called Magic is his first book. It’s the first in a fantasy adventure/thriller series called The Oconic Gates, which blends Victorian-era militarism with magic, bio-weaponry and Stargate-style portals. He is also the author of spin-off novellas The Oconic Prison and The Hero of Zegoma Beach.

He is currently writing the follow-up to Once Called Magic
